An established food supplier are seeking a Procurement Manager to join their management team near Bristol. Do you have strategic sourcing, project management and change management experience? If so, then you may be the Procurement Manager we're looking for.

What will you be doing?

As Procurement Manager, you will be a key strategic driver for procurement. Reporting to the Procurement Director, you will have the confidence to work independently and demonstrate a drive to succeed. You will have the ability to create and maintain robust and sustainable supply agreements for all key indirect goods and services and you will have the initiative to influence decision makers. In addition to this, you will implement and manage a purchasing strategy to maximise the company's overall purchasing power.

What skills should you have?

* Degree educated (or equivalent work experience) with relevant professional CIPS qualification

* Stakeholder management skills

* Capability to manage decision making processes with multiple stakeholders

* Strategic sourcing, project management and change management experience
